    AR rifle kits

    I was wondering if anyone knew who has the best deal on Ar-15 rifle kits. I am in the market for 3 kits. Do you guys think that this will be the cheapest method to build up three ar's? I already have the 3 stripped lowers just looking for the cheapest and easiest way to build up 3 KISS rifles.

      For a basic, no-frills AR, Del ton is hard to beat. You could also look at Model 1 Sales, but the customer service at Del ton is better. Both are on the higher end of the low tier manufacturers. But both are capable of producing perfectly serviceable rifles. One thing that you might consider; try buying and building one first. Hold off on the other two unless you absolutely need them all at once. That way YOU can decide if Del Ton is good enough for what you want. If you are happy with it, buy two more. If you decide that you want something slightly higher on the food chain, you only end up with one lower tier rifle. Another thing to consider is getting a lower parts kit and the stock of your choice, and then cruising the classified ads here or on Gunbroker to find an upper that suits your needs. Used M16 uppers can normally be had for less than $300. Just something to consider...
